Anna Boss Hart collection
Scope and Contents
Collection includes 437 photographs, 400 postcards, and four negatives with images of the Hart family, as well as of Hart's travels. Photographs taken between the 1880s and the 1970s.

Biographical / Historical
Anna Boss Hart (1902-1980) was an English teacher in Utah. She taught at Brigham Young High School in Provo, Utah.
